Tools and equipment are often exposed to varying environmental conditions—such as humidity, temperature fluctuations, and minor wear—and this makes routine care essential for preserving their continued usability and lifespan. Understanding the key applications of this product helps users establish and maintain organized, effective maintenance routines.

Hand tools, mechanical components, and stored equipment are all prone to developing surface changes, such as rust or corrosion, over time. Exposure to these issues may occur during regular use, transportation, or long-term storage—even in controlled indoor environments where moisture or dust can accumulate unexpectedly.
Routine inspection allows users to identify early signs of surface degradation and promptly apply Rust Removal and Anti-Rust Lubricant before rust buildup restricts movement or causes irreversible damage.
Storage areas typically house a diverse range of equipment with distinct usage patterns. Some tools may sit unused for extended periods, increasing their risk of rust formation, while others are handled frequently and subject to wear from repeated motion.
Incorporating maintenance sprays into regular inspection routines ensures that equipment remains in optimal condition, supporting smoother operation when it is retrieved and returned to active use.
Smooth movement is a critical function for many tools and mechanical mechanisms, from wrenches and pliers to larger machinery parts. Lubrication plays a key role in reducing friction and resistance, supporting consistent, effortless handling during tasks.
Rust removal and anti-rust lubricant contribute to this process by targeting and resolving surface interactions—such as rust-induced friction—without altering the tool’s original design or structural integrity.
